Typing focus jumps to mouse cursor location when typing

When working with a client who has a laptop, one thing that I see a lot of is that the mouse jumps around to the mouse cursor when typing rather than styaing on the location where the cursor focus should be (on the line being typed). This can almost seem random and frequent. This causes a lot of frustration and retyping work since you'll have words like HeWorldllo instead of Hello World. 

I can not guarantee it will fix everyone's issues but it did for me.

The following simple configuration change is how I fixed it on my system:
  1. Go to Start -> Control Panel -> Hardware -> click Mouse. 
  2. Click the 'Pointer Options' tab.
  3. Uncheck the Hide pointer while typing box (if unchecked already, something else is going on)
That should be it!
